Instantons, Monopoles and the Flux Quantization in the Faddeev-Niemi Decomposition

Abstract

We study how instantons arise in the low energy effective theory of the SU(2) Yang-Mills theory in the context of the non-linear sigma model recently propose by Faddeev and Niemi. We find a simple relation between the instanton number and the charge m of the monopole that appears in the effective theory. It is given by = m /(2π), where is the quantized flux associated with a U(1) gauge field passing through the loop formed by the singularity of the monopole.
